7081284528180720 is an even composite number. It is composed of ten dist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of five thousand, seven hundred sixty divisors.

Prime factorization of 7081284528180720:

24 × 32 × 5 × 11 × 13 × 292 × 31 × 59 × 61 × 733

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 11 × 13 × 29 × 29 × 31 × 59 × 61 × 733)
